Dave was telling me all about yesterday a perfectly normal day with the
Fabulous Furballs.

First of all, before I went out I made some toast for myself and took Dave
some in. He ate one bit then dozed off , woke up a little later, thought "Hmm.
..toast" (He can eat it cold, I prefer not to) rolled over and....Came face
to face with Sarsi who was licking the butter (or butter like spread anyway)
off the toast with great enthusiasm, which is more than Dave had for the
toast after that

Later on, he spotted Dunzi playing with something yellow, looking closer he
realised that somehow (Must have fallen out of a bag or a pocket) she was
about to devour a "Lemsip" cold and flu capsule, which is loaded with things,
which probably are not good news for kitties. Dave couldn't bend down to take
it off her so he had to roll it along the floor with Dunzi in pursuit
thinking he was playing with her, he rolled it until he found a gap in our
hallway floorboards and pushed it down there. Dunzi was trying to paw it back
out and sulked at him for ages for ruining her fun

Yet when I got home two adorable kitties looked at me as if to say "Don't
believe anything he says about us"

"Lemsip" cold and flu capsules contain Paracetemol which is *very* bad for
cats, I'm glad Dave stopped Dunzi from getting it.
